BADGER cull plans have been branded “shameful” and a “tragedy for England” by the Lancashire Badger Group (LBG).

With support from the National Farmers’ Union, environment secretary Owen Paterson has announced Government intentions to shoot 5,000 badgers at feeding stations to try to reduce the bovine TB in cattle.

“The science has, and the scientists continue to tell us, that badger culling can make no meaningful contribution to bovine TB,” said Jo Bates-Keegan, the group’s chairman.

The Government argues that suitable vaccinations for badgers and cattle are “years away” and that every measure to eradicate bovine TB must be tried.
